Frequently Asked Questions
Common questions about this comparison
Which litter box is better for multiple cats?
EYESUN's 13.0L waste capacity is slightly larger than Neakasa's 11.2L, and it claims 15 days for multiple cats. However, both may require more frequent emptying depending on the number and habits of your cats.
What's the main difference in sensor technology?
Neakasa uses advanced 6-array rotary sensors for enhanced detection accuracy. EYESUN relies on infrared and weight sensors to prioritize pet safety by pausing cleaning cycles if a cat is detected inside.
Is the price difference between the two products justified?
EYESUN is $130 cheaper ($299.99 vs $429.99), offering better value with a larger capacity and no app subscription. Neakasa's higher cost reflects its unique 6-array rotary sensors and higher 33.0 lbs pet weight limit.
Does either product require a subscription for app control?
The EYESUN Self Cleaning Litter Box explicitly states a $0.0 app subscription cost. The Neakasa M1 Plus does not mention any subscription fees, so it's generally assumed to be free as well.
